New Galaxy user, got a GS5 today on Verizon.

I had a Droid 4 before, a Nexus one before that, and a G1 before that.

All those phone were very easy to create a shortcut... long press the homescreen or wherever and follow the prompts.
I cannot figure out how to do this on the GS5. All I want to do is add a direct dial shortcut to the homescreen. A couple power/gps/whatever toggles would be cool to.
Am I missing something? Do I really need to run a different launcher to get these very basic functions?

Thanks in advance, any advice is appreciated!
 
Go into the "People" app and when in the contact you want on the home screen goto the 3 dot menu and there should be a add to home screen option. It is not a direct dial widget but u can hit dial from the popup.
